UCLA Very Unhappy About Auction Of Pauley Court
LOS ANGELES (AP) -- UCLA athletic director Dan Guerrero says the school is "extremely disappointed" that the original round center section of basketball court at Pauley Pavilion is to be auctioned.
The 12-foot jump circle was used from 1965-82 by the men's teams that won eight national championships and the women's team that won the 1978 national title.
Guerrero said Wednesday the school learned about the online auction a day earlier.
He says the school has tried for more than 10 years to reacquire the center circle from the current owner, a UCLA alum, and that it had a donor ready to contribute to a charity of the owner's choice.
SCP Auctions of Laguna Niguel says the alum wishes to remain anonymous. Online bidding runs April 15-30. It says "a large portion" of the proceeds will be donated to funding medical research.
